So a little off topic but what primers work with H335?
I don't have any yet but I'm looking to load bulk 55 grain for training and classes.
I'm also not stuck on getting H335. I'll get anything that's good and I can find.
Any primer BUT Wolf has worked for me with H335. The thing is, H335 brings nothing exciting to the table accuracy wise. The Russian primers do. So I pick the primers over the ability to use H335.
